    hi,

    i have a column, which has the path for the image,but not the image nor the url, i have the path in that column which goes to the image, so please tell me  away in which i can use the column to pull out the image into the report. the path shows something like this "d:\mypicture\sqlserver\2005\data\jump.jpg"

    please tell me how i use the column which has th epath to pull the image into the report. as far as i know, if i use the image item, we have the embedded,project,database,url so which one do i have to use. my image changes for different values. i think i cannot use the url option, because it needs a url which is ofcourse starts with htttp:\ and then i cannot use the embedded an dthe project since the image is not constant it is dynamic it varies depending on the values, i cannot use the database because it is accepting the column which has the path but not the image, but it needs a column which is of image DATATYPE.? please help me, i am unable to work things.
